To understand Dogecoin's current price, we first need to look at its history. Launched in 2013 as a lighthearted alternative to Bitcoin, Dogecoin quickly gained traction thanks to its charming Shiba Inu logo and its active, enthusiastic community. Unlike Bitcoin's capped supply, Dogecoin has an unlimited supply, a key factor that influences its price dynamics. This means new Dogecoins are constantly being mined, potentially diluting the value of existing coins.
Initially, Dogecoin traded at negligible prices, barely registering on the cryptocurrency radar. However, a series of events propelled it into the spotlight. One significant catalyst was the support it garnered from prominent figures like Elon Musk, whose tweets have often sent Dogecoin's price soaring. Musk's influence, while undeniably powerful, has also been criticized for its volatility-inducing effects, creating a rollercoaster ride for Dogecoin investors.
The meme-driven nature of Dogecoin also plays a crucial role in its price. It's less focused on technological innovation and more on community spirit and social media trends. This "meme coin" status has attracted both fervent believers and skeptical onlookers. While some see it as a fun, community-driven project, others view it with caution, concerned about its lack of fundamental value compared to cryptocurrencies with more robust underlying technology.
The price of Dogecoin has experienced periods of explosive growth followed by significant corrections. Its price is highly susceptible to market sentiment, social media trends, and news related to Elon Musk and other influential figures. This volatility makes it a high-risk investment, appealing to those with a higher risk tolerance, while potentially deterring more conservative investors.
Trying to predict Dogecoin's future price is a fool's errand. No one can definitively say how much it will be worth in the future. However, several factors could influence its price trajectory:
Adoption and Utility: Increased adoption by merchants and businesses could bolster Dogecoin's value. While it currently enjoys limited real-world use, greater acceptance could drive demand and price appreciation. The development of decentralized applications (dApps) on the Dogecoin blockchain could also contribute to its utility and, consequently, its price.
Community Growth and Engagement: Dogecoin's strong and passionate community is a significant asset. Continued community engagement and expansion could help maintain its price and even drive it higher. However, a decline in community interest could have the opposite effect.
Regulation and Legal Frameworks: The regulatory landscape for cryptocurrencies is constantly evolving. Favorable regulations could provide legitimacy and stability to Dogecoin, potentially attracting institutional investors. Conversely, stricter regulations could dampen its growth.
Technological Advancements: While Dogecoin is not known for its technological innovation, any advancements in its underlying technology or integration with other blockchain networks could positively impact its price.
Market Sentiment and Speculation: As mentioned earlier, Dogecoin's price is heavily influenced by market sentiment and speculation. Positive news and hype can drive the price up, while negative news or a shift in market sentiment can cause a sharp decline.
